Golden Era of Endurance: Hypercar Rivalries and Grid Evolution

The current era of the Le Mans 24 represents one of the most competitive chapters in motorsport history. The convergence of Le Mans Hypercar (LMH) and Le Mans Daytona h (LMDh) regulations has successfully enticed global automotive giants back to top-class prototype racing. Heavyweights like Ferrari, Porsche Penske Motorsport, Toyota Gazoo Racing, Cadillac, Alpine, and BMW now battle on equal terms across 24 grueling hours.

Recent action at La Sarthe highlighted how slim the margins for victory have become. Unlike previous decades dominated by a single factory team, modern Balance of Performance (BoP) adjustments ensure that multiple manufacturers remain within striking distance during the final stint. Strategic pit stops, precise tyre management under variable weather conditions, and flawless traffic negotiation through the slower GT field serve as the ultimate deciders.

Beyond the top prototype class, the secondary divisions continue to deliver high-stakes entertainment. The LMGT3 category features iconic GT machinery from Aston Martin, Ford, Chevrolet Corvette, Porsche, and McLaren, offering non-stop wheel-to-wheel battles across every sector of the track.

The 2026 WEC Title Chase and the Future of Le Mans Innovation

With the 24-hour epic concluded for 2026, the focus shifts to the remaining rounds of the FIA World Endurance Championship, including six-hour and eight-hour fixtures at Austin, Fuji, and Bahrain. Points earned at Le Mans carry double weight, making performance at La Sarthe pivotal in deciding the World Drivers' and World Manufacturers' titles.

Looking further down the pit lane, the ACO and FIA continue pushing the boundaries of sustainable motorsport. Technical roadmaps emphasize 100% renewable fuels, advanced hybrid energy recovery systems, and ongoing testing for hydrogen-powered prototypes scheduled to introduce a dedicated class in upcoming seasons.

As teams analyze telemetry data from this year's grueling race and shift development resources toward 2027, one fact remains clear: the 24 Hours of Le Mans stands undisputed as the ultimate test of speed, reliability, and racing strategy.
